Metal Inc. has 6,000 shares of common stock outstanding. The company also has the following amounts in revenue and expense accounts:
Sales revenue $90,000
General and administrative expense $9,500
Interest expense $3,500
Depreciation expense $6,000
Utilities $4,750
Cost of goods sold $53,000
Calculate:
(a) gross profits.
(b) operating profits.
(c) profits before taxes.
(d) net profits after taxes (assume a 40 percent tax rate).
(e) earnings per share (EPS)
